What are one of the most usual kinds of hernias?

A hernia is when part of an organ or cells (usually fat or a loop of intestine) pushes with an opening or weak spot in muscle, often in areas like the tummy or groin. It can cause a lump that's easily visible as well as is sometimes pushed out when you cough or strain, or rest. The majority of ruptures develop gradually as a result of muscle mass weakness as well as strain, but some happen instantly.

Ruptures aren't constantly harmful, however a lot of require medical repair if they create pain or a swelling that does not go away. Some hernias can additionally come to be caught or put behind bars, which cuts off blood circulation and could be lethal.

A lot of hernias can be detected by your physician, who might strained the muscular tissues and also ask you to cough or strain to feel if there is a lump. A stethoscope can help with this also, as well as an ultrasound check or X-rays. A rupture can be fixed with a range of techniques, including laparoscopic surgery.

What are the symptoms of a rupture?

A rupture creates when a weak point or preexisting opening in muscular tissue or tissue enables fat, muscle mass or part of the intestinal tract to press via the obstacle and also extend right into the area outside the stomach muscles. It's possible for this sticking out loop of cells to become trapped in the muscular tissue wall surface and also obstructed from getting blood flow (called incarceration). This is an emergency and also requires immediate medical interest.

Ruptures can happen at any moment and also enlarge the longer they are disregarded. They may get so big that they hinder your daily life, despite the fact that many hernias are not serious. One of the most common sign is a lump that appears in the tummy or groin at specific times, like when coughing, stressing or bending over. Discomfort, pressure or a lump in the belly or groin is also a symptom. What are the risks of hernia surgery?

As a whole, hernia surgical treatment is safe and also issues are really uncommon. However, there are some risks that individuals need to know.

These threats are much less usual with laparoscopic surgery, which utilizes several little lacerations instead of a single huge laceration.

There is likewise a threat of developing chronic groin pain after hernia surgical procedure. This is most typical in males and may be due to damage to nerves in the groin area.

Clients who select not to have hernia surgery might need to make use of a truss or belt to control their hernia. Nonetheless, the hernia will certainly never ever disappear on its own and could grow over time. This can bring about harmful problems. Consequently, most people will pick to have hernia surgery. The surgical treatment involves pushing the hernia back within as well as including it with mesh.

Just how do I select a rupture surgeon?

When you need surgical treatment for a rupture, it is essential to choose the best doctor. A great place to begin is with your family doctor, that can refer you to an expert. The next action is to interview cosmetic surgeons and also learn more concerning their experience and method to hernia fixing.

It's additionally essential to inquire about the sort of hernia surgical treatment the specialist utilizes. Some make use of a more standard, open strategy, while others favor laparoscopic hernia repair. Ask your doctor about their preferred method and also why they believe it's ideal for you.

It is additionally an excellent concept to ask the number of hernia fixings the surgeon executes per year. Studies show that doctors who concentrate on hernia repair have far better results than those who do not specialize. The even more ruptures a specialist has actually repaired, the a lot more knowledgeable they are at treating them. This means that they are familiar with the latest methods and also methods for hernia fixing, and also they can rapidly spot any type of possible problems prior to they come to be severe.
